Why Do You Need Gloves for White Water Rafting?

Gloves for white water rafting serve several important purposes. First and foremost, they provide insulation to keep your hands warm in cold water. This is crucial for maintaining dexterity and preventing the onset of hypothermia. Additionally, gloves offer protection against blisters and calluses by providing a barrier between your hands and the paddle. They also improve your grip, allowing you to maintain control and maneuverability on the water. Overall, gloves are an essential piece of gear that can enhance your white water rafting experience.

What to Look for in Gloves for White Water Rafting

When selecting gloves for white water rafting, there are a few key factors to consider. First, look for gloves that are made from a waterproof or water-resistant material to keep your hands dry. Neoprene is a popular choice for its excellent insulation properties and ability to repel water. Next, consider the thickness of the gloves. Thicker gloves provide more warmth but may sacrifice some dexterity. It's important to find a balance that suits your needs and preferences. Finally, look for gloves with a textured palm or grip pads to ensure a secure hold on the paddle.

Gloves for White Water Rafting: Additional Considerations

In addition to the factors mentioned above, it's also important to consider the fit and comfort of the gloves. Look for gloves that have an adjustable wrist closure to ensure a snug fit and prevent water from seeping in. Consider trying on several different styles and sizes to find the one that feels the most comfortable for you. Lastly, don't forget to take care of your gloves. Rinse them with freshwater after each use and allow them to fully dry before storing them to prevent mold and mildew growth.
